How they compare

Jamaica currently reports 86.34 % against 85.94 % in New Zealand, a difference of 0.4 %.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 9 shared years of data; in 2011 it was New Zealand ahead.

Jamaica ranks 9th and New Zealand ranks 11th of 79 countries.

New Zealand has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

The FAOSTAT Employment indicators domain focuses on indicators related to employment in agrifood systems and rural areas. The update is performed yearly, using data from the International Labour Organization (ILO) database that contains a rich set of indicators from a wide range of topics related to labour statistics. The indicators published in FAOSTAT are derived from the labour force statistics (LFS) and rural and urban labour markets (RURURB) databases of the ILOSTAT database.
